Structural Investigations of Solid Materials by High Resolution Solid State NMR at very High Field


EMSL Project ID
4090

Abstract

The proposal requests access to the 750 and 800 MHz spectrometers at the EMSL/HFMRF for structural studies of a number of solid materials including zeolite molecular sieves, minerals, ceramics and cellulose samples. The systems to be studied are ones where there are critical advantages in the use of high magnetic fields.
